The Lymphatic System: Your Body’s Built-In Defense Network
When most people think about vital systems in the human body, they picture the heart pumping blood or the lungs drawing in oxygen. But behind the scenes, the lymphatic system plays a critical and often overlooked role in keeping us healthy—especially when it comes to fighting infection, maintaining fluid balance, and supporting the immune system.
For first aiders, EMRs, and other frontline responders, understanding the lymphatic system can deepen your knowledge of the body's response to injury, infection, and inflammation. It also helps explain why we sometimes see swollen lymph nodes, fevers, and inflammatory reactions during patient assessments.
🔬 What Is the Lymphatic System?
The lymphatic system is a complex network of vessels, nodes, organs, and tissues that work together to:
Drain excess fluid from tissues and return it to the bloodstream
Filter harmful substances, like bacteria, viruses, and toxins
Produce and transport immune cells, such as lymphocytes
Absorb and transport fats from the digestive system
Think of it as the body’s sanitation and security team, quietly working alongside the circulatory system.
🧠 Key Components of the Lymphatic System
1. Lymph Fluid
A clear or pale yellow fluid made up of water, proteins, white blood cells (especially lymphocytes), and waste products.
Forms from fluid that leaks out of capillaries into tissues (called interstitial fluid) and is then collected by lymphatic vessels.
2. Lymphatic Vessels
A network of thin tubes that run throughout the body, similar to veins.
These vessels carry lymph fluid in one direction—toward the heart—using valves and muscular contractions to keep the fluid moving.
They eventually drain into two major ducts:
Thoracic duct (left side of body)
Right lymphatic duct (right side of head, arm, chest)
3. Lymph Nodes
Small, bean-shaped structures located along lymph vessels.
Filter lymph fluid and trap pathogens, foreign particles, and cancer cells.
Contain immune cells (B cells and T cells) that destroy harmful substances.
Common clusters are found in the neck, armpits, and groin—these may swell during infections.
4. Lymphoid Organs
Spleen: Filters blood, removes old red blood cells, and stores white blood cells.
Thymus: Located in the chest; where T cells mature (especially active in children).
Tonsils and adenoids: Located in the throat; protect against pathogens entering via mouth and nose.
Peyer’s patches: Found in the small intestine; monitor intestinal bacteria and immune responses in the gut.
🛡️ Lymphatic System and Immunity
The lymphatic system is deeply integrated into the immune response. It helps the body recognize, attack, and eliminate threats like viruses, bacteria, and cancer cells.
Key immune system cells found in lymphatic tissues include:
B lymphocytes (B cells): Produce antibodies to neutralize pathogens.
T lymphocytes (T cells): Attack infected cells and coordinate immune responses.
Macrophages: Engulf and digest cellular debris, pathogens, and dead cells.
When the body detects an invader, immune cells gather in nearby lymph nodes—causing localized swelling and tenderness, which you might feel in the neck or armpit during illness.
💉 Lymphatic System in Emergency Medicine and First Aid
While the lymphatic system itself doesn’t often present as a primary emergency, it plays a supporting role in many situations:
1. Infection
Swollen, tender lymph nodes can signal localized or systemic infection.
This is common in throat infections, skin abscesses, or infected wounds.
2. Sepsis
When infection spreads into the bloodstream, the lymphatic system may become overwhelmed.
Understanding its role helps responders recognize systemic responses like fever, elevated heart rate, and altered mental status.
3. Cancer
Lymph nodes are often used in staging cancers, as some malignancies (e.g., lymphoma or breast cancer) spread via the lymphatic system.
Responders may encounter patients with known lymphatic involvement or lymphedema from past cancer treatment.
4. Trauma and Swelling
Impaired lymph drainage can contribute to edema in injured limbs.
Compression injuries, surgical removal of nodes, or severe inflammation may damage lymphatic flow.
🧠 Fast Facts for First Aiders and EMRs
The lymphatic system has no central pump like the heart; it relies on movement, breathing, and muscle contractions.
Swollen lymph nodes are usually not painful unless infected.
Lymph nodes larger than 1 cm that persist for more than a few weeks should be evaluated by a physician.
Lymph fluid eventually returns to the bloodstream, helping maintain fluid balance and blood volume.
Conditions like lymphedema, often seen in cancer survivors, are caused by damage or blockage in lymph vessels.

Essential Acronyms and Medical Terms Every EMS Professional Should Know
Mastering medical acronyms and terminology is essential for every Emergency Medical Services (EMS) professional. From understanding basic patient care concepts like ABCs (Airway, Breathing, Circulation) to advanced procedures and diagnoses, knowing the right terms can make all the difference in high-pressure situations. This guide highlights key acronyms and terms, alongside study aids and tips to help you quickly memorize and apply them in real-life emergency scenarios.
Entering the world of Emergency Medical Services (EMS) can be overwhelming at first — there’s a lot of information to process, and mastering medical terminology is a huge part of the learning curve. One of the most effective ways to communicate in high-pressure situations is by using standardized acronyms and medical terms. Understanding these abbreviations is crucial for providing timely care, collaborating with your team, and ensuring patient safety.
Here, we’ve compiled a list of essential acronyms and terms every EMS professional should know. To make it easier to learn, we’ve divided the terms into categories, and we’ve also provided study aids that can help you retain this critical knowledge.
1. Basic EMS and Patient Care Acronyms
These acronyms are fundamental to understanding the basics of patient care and emergency response.
ABCs
Meaning: Airway, Breathing, Circulation
What It Means: The first steps in any patient assessment to determine if life-threatening issues exist.
SMR
Meaning: Spinal Motion Restriction
What It Means: A method used to stabilize the spine of a trauma patient to prevent further injury.
GCS
Meaning: Glasgow Coma Scale
What It Means: A scoring system used to assess a patient’s level of consciousness based on eye, verbal, and motor responses.
BPM
Meaning: Beats Per Minute
What It Means: A measure of heart rate. Crucial for assessing cardiovascular function.
BP
Meaning: Blood Pressure
What It Means: The force of blood pushing against the walls of the arteries. Monitored to assess cardiovascular health.
SOB
Meaning: Shortness of Breath
What It Means: A common symptom indicating potential respiratory distress or other underlying conditions such as heart failure.
2. Medical History and Symptoms Acronyms
Understanding a patient’s medical history and recognizing symptoms is crucial for accurate diagnosis and treatment.
TIA
Meaning: Transient Ischemic Attack
What It Means: A temporary blockage of blood flow to the brain, often referred to as a "mini-stroke."
LOC
Meaning: Level of Consciousness
What It Means: An assessment of the patient's responsiveness and awareness.
MOI
Meaning: Mechanism of Injury
What It Means: The method or cause of injury (e.g., fall, motor vehicle accident) that helps responders assess potential injuries.
ETOH
Meaning: Ethanol (Alcohol)
What It Means: Refers to alcohol consumption or intoxication, which is important for understanding potential contributing factors to the patient’s condition.
Hx
Meaning: History
What It Means: Refers to a patient’s past medical history, which is critical for accurate diagnosis and treatment.
Tx
Meaning: Treatment
What It Means: Refers to the care given to the patient during the emergency response.
3. Emergency Response and Medical Procedure Acronyms
These terms relate to the actions and procedures performed during an emergency.
MCI
Meaning: Mass Casualty Incident
What It Means: A situation where there are too many casualties for the available resources, requiring triage and coordination.
ROSC
Meaning: Return of Spontaneous Circulation
What It Means: When the heart begins to beat again after being in cardiac arrest, usually following CPR or defibrillation.
EMR
Meaning: Emergency Medical Responder
What It Means: The initial level of EMS provider trained to provide immediate care at the scene of an emergency.
PCP
Meaning: Primary Care Paramedic
What It Means: A level of paramedic providing basic and some advanced care before hospital arrival.
ACP
Meaning: Advanced Care Paramedic
What It Means: Paramedics with additional training in advanced airway management, medication administration, and critical care techniques.
CCP
Meaning: Critical Care Paramedic
What It Means: Paramedics trained to manage patients requiring the highest level of care, including the use of complex equipment and advanced treatments.
4. Common Medical Terminology
These are important medical terms you’ll need to know for a deeper understanding of specific conditions and procedures.
PEARL
Meaning: Pupils Equal and Reactive to Light
What It Means: A quick neurological assessment where the patient's pupils are examined for abnormalities.
HR
Meaning: Heart Rate
What It Means: The number of heartbeats per minute, a crucial indicator of cardiovascular health.
CNS
Meaning: Central Nervous System
What It Means: The brain and spinal cord, responsible for processing information and controlling bodily functions.
MI
Meaning: Myocardial Infarction
What It Means: The medical term for a heart attack, caused by a blockage in one of the coronary arteries.
Syncope
Meaning: Fainting
What It Means: Temporary loss of consciousness, often caused by a drop in blood pressure or inadequate blood flow to the brain.

Mastering Entonox: Drug Monograph
Uncover the versatile role of Entonox, commonly known as 'laughing gas,' as a rapid analgesic in emergency response. Delve into the indications for swift pain relief, including its reversible effects and safety advantages. This guide introduces the acronyms DIVINE and SADMC to navigate contraindications and cautions, ensuring precise administration in diverse medical scenarios.
Introduction:
Entonox, colloquially known as "laughing gas" is a valuable tool in the first responder's arsenal, offering rapid analgesic.
In guide, we'll delve into both contraindications and cautions associated with Entonox, using the acronyms DIVINE and SADMC.
How Entonox Works:
When inhaled, Entonox takes approximately 3 to 5 minutes to initiate pain relief, reaching its maximum effect within 5 to 10 minutes. A notable feature of Entonox is its rapid excretion from the body via the lungs upon cessation of inhalation, leading to a prompt reversal of the analgesic effect.
Key Benefits of Entonox:
Rapid Analgesic Effect:
Entonox provides swift pain relief, making it an invaluable tool in emergency situations where quick intervention is paramount.
Reversible Analgesic Effect:
The rapid reversal of the analgesic effect ensures that symptoms are not masked, allowing healthcare providers to assess patients accurately.
Cardiac and Respiratory Safety:
When used properly, Entonox demonstrates no adverse effects on the cardiovascular or respiratory systems, enhancing its safety profile in diverse medical and trauma conditions.
Self-Administration Capability:
Patients can self-administer Entonox, offering a sense of control over their pain management, particularly in situations where immediate assistance may be limited.
Oxygen Enrichment:
With a 50% oxygen concentration, Entonox proves valuable in various medical and trauma scenarios where supplemental oxygen is beneficial, ensuring optimal oxygenation for patients.
Contraindications Acronym
Decompression Sickness (D):
Do not give Entonox to anyone who has recently dived as the nitrous oxide is highly soluble and will increase the inert gas load, making the symptoms of DCI (Decompression Illness) much worse.
Inability to Comply (I):
Patient cooperation is vital; those unable to hold the bite stick and inhale or someone who is in and out of consciousness are not suitable for Entonox
Ventable Space (V):
Proper ventilation is key to prevent gas concentration buildup, ensuring safety in various environments.
Inhalation Injury (I):
Burns to the mouth or throat, or recent exposure to fire and irrigation, warrant avoiding Entonox to prevent respiratory complications.
Nitroglycerin (N):
Caution is needed with recent nitroglycerin use, as combining it with Entonox may lead to fainting.
Embolism/Pneumothorax (E):
Entonox should be avoided with suspected pneumothorax or head injury, given its potential impact on pressure in the body.
Cautions (SADMC):
Shock (S):
Monitor for shock, as Entonox may not work optimally in such cases. It is important to give high flow O2 to a patient with suspected shock.
Abdominal Distention (A):
Similar to concerns with intercranial pressure and pneumothorax, avoid pressurized gas in patients with distended abdomens.
Depressant (D):
Exercise caution when combining Entonox with other depressants like alcohol, ketamine, marijuana, benzodiazepines, or opioids. Synergistic effects can lead to increased depression.
Maxillofacial Injury (M):
Patients with jaw injuries may struggle with the bite stick used in Entonox delivery. Adaptations may be needed for proper administration.
COPD (C):
For patients with COPD that may have alveolar bullae (air pockets or blebs) as nitrous oxide may cause bullae rupture since nitrous oxide enters that closed space more quickly than nitrogen can escape.

The Vital Role of Drug Monographs in Patient Care
In the realm of emergency response and healthcare, our responsibility as first responders extends beyond quick reactions to a profound understanding of the medications we administer. Drug monographs serve as indispensable guides, offering a overview of medications, including indications, contraindications, and cautions. This knowledge is paramount, as it can mean the difference between providing effective relief and inadvertently causing harm to our patients.
Lets learn about what indications, contraindications and cautions mean.
Indications:
Understanding the indications of a medication is akin to unlocking its therapeutic potential. It provides crucial insights into the specific conditions or symptoms the drug is designed to address. Armed with this knowledge, first responders can make informed decisions, ensuring that the chosen medication aligns precisely with the patient's needs.
Contraindications:
Equally important are the contraindications outlined in drug monographs. These are specific situations or conditions in which the medication should not be administered due to potential risks or adverse effects. By meticulously adhering to contraindications, first responders mitigate the possibility of exacerbating underlying health issues or causing unintended harm.
Cautions:
Cautions, often nuanced and subtle, represent the middle ground between indications and contraindications. Recognizing these cautionary notes is imperative, as they highlight scenarios where careful consideration and additional monitoring may be required. Cautions serve as a crucial alert system, prompting first responders to tailor their approach based on the patient's unique medical circumstances.
